Mysterious Lingam at Warangal Fort - Lost Technology Revealed? - Duration: 6:25.

Hey guys, this is an ancient site called Warangal Fort and you are looking at some of the most

amazing carvings to your left and right, carved at least 800 years ago.

But your eyes are naturally attracted to what's in the center, and you realize that this cylinder

is completely out of place.

Now, why do you feel this way, why do you think this lingam is an Out of place artifact?

Because your brain instantly and intuitively knows that this lingam could not have been

made without machines.

This is why it looks so odd.

All these brilliant carvings around this, can be made with simple tools like chisels

and hammers, but this cylinder cannot be made with primitive tools, such a perfect cylinder

can be made only with high tech machines.

This is not where it was originally found.

Archeologists unearthed this lingam which was buried for many centuries and placed it

on this pedestal which is carved with simple tools.

While digging up this lingam, these scratches were made on it, and examining this lingam

using precision tools revealed something shocking.

It is a perfect cylinder with no visible tool marks at all.

How was such precision achieved in ancient times?

Look at the level of finishing, I can use the top of the lingam as a mirror.

I am not going to use this priceless piece for demonstration, but I will pick something

less polished instead.

How about this pillar on the same site, the finishing doesn't look as great as the lingam,

but when I pour water, you should be able to see my reflection.

Imagine how fantastic this would work on the lingam.

And Lingams are almost always placed facing east, so imagine how it would look when the

first sunrays fall on it.

Now the real problem is in finding out how ancient builders made this lingam 800 years

ago.

Is it possible that they chiseled it into a crude cylinder, and then polished it manually

with simple abrasives such as sand, to achieve this level of perfection?

But experts who examined this lingam with precision instruments point out to something

extraordinary.

The roundness or concentricity of the cylinder, the lack of taper, and the straightness of

the cylinder, were so perfect, that they concluded it cannot be achieved with hand tools at all.

Such precision can be achieved only with machines.

Now, let me ask you a question, can we make a perfect cylinder today, with simple tools?

Forget that this lingam is made of black basalt, a very hard rock.

Imagine this is as soft as clay.

Can we make a perfect cylinder using clay, simply by shaping it with hand tools?

Engineers confirm that making a perfect cylinder is impossible unless we use a rotating mechanism,

at least as primitive as a potter's wheel.

The only way, even to make a clay cylinder is to place it on a rotating wheel.

So, we can be sure that this cylinder, was not made by chisels, but a rotating mechanism

was definitely involved.

Now, the natural question is, did ancient builders place this lingam on a potter's wheel

and rotate it manually, and make it into a perfect cylinder?

We are going to forget that this rock is very hard, and we are also going to forget that

we would need a harder tool like steel or diamond to work on it.

Let us simply assume that the ancient builders did have steel or diamond tipped tools.

We are only going to focus, if we can recreate this cylinder today, by manually rotating

it on a potter's wheel.

Human beings cannot turn a wheel for more than a maximum speed of 150 rpm, if we place

a rock of this size and make a wheel accordingly.

But engineers confirm, that if such a slow speed was employed, the cylinder would be

full of circular tool marks, and would look nothing like this lingam.

To achieve this level of perfection, the cylinder would have to be rotated at a minimum speed

of 2000 rpm, which is 13 times faster than what is humanly possible.

So, it is impossible to create something like this without using advanced technology.

This leaves us with only one question: what kind of machines did ancient builders use?

- Wearing shoes inside.

- Oh, yeah.

- Do you guys realize how dirty your shoes are?

- You go everywhere wearing shoes,

so you have all that germ, and especially like carpets.

- Yeah.

It collects more dust, so it's even worse.

- Carpet flooring is actually my other culture shock.

I've never seen carpet flooring in Korea.

Korean school, your class stays as it is,

and then your teacher.

- You have to move, yeah.

- But in America, the students move, in America.

So in the American school you have to make more friends.

In Korea, you're stuck with them you're entire year.

It was a good culture shock.

I was like, oh, this is cool.

- For me, it's to pay tips after you eat something.

- [All] Yes.

- In Korea, there's no tip culture.
